虚拟机安装hadoop安装详细步骤,深入解析,虚拟机环境下Hadoop的安装与配置步骤详解
- 综合资讯
- 2024-10-14 06:23:34
- 1

本文详细解析了在虚拟机环境下安装Hadoop的步骤,包括安装前准备、配置环境变量、安装Hadoop、启动Hadoop服务等关键环节,为读者提供了完整的安装与配置指南。...
本文详细介绍了在虚拟机环境下安装Hadoop的步骤,包括深入解析安装过程中的关键细节,为读者提供了一步步的配置指南,确保Hadoop在虚拟机中顺利运行。
Hadoop作为一款分布式计算框架,已成为大数据处理领域的事实标准,本文将详细介绍在虚拟机环境下安装和配置Hadoop的详细步骤,旨在帮助读者快速掌握Hadoop的安装与配置。
准备工作
1、准备一台虚拟机,操作系统为Linux(本文以CentOS 7为例)。
2、下载Hadoop官方安装包,本文以Hadoop 3.2.1版本为例。
3、下载Java开发工具包(JDK),本文以JDK 1.8.0_251版本为例。
4、准备好SSH密钥,实现无密码登录。
安装步骤
1、安装JDK
(1)将JDK安装包上传至虚拟机,解压。
(2)设置环境变量,编辑/etc/profile
文件:
vi /etc/profile
(3)添加以下内容:
export JAVA_HOME=/usr/local/java/jdk1.8.0_251 export PATH=$PATH:$JAVA_HOME/bin
(4)使环境变量生效:
source /etc/profile
2、安装Hadoop
(1)将Hadoop安装包上传至虚拟机,解压。
(2)将Hadoop安装目录添加至环境变量,编辑/etc/profile
文件:
vi /etc/profile
(3)添加以下内容:
export HADOOP_HOME=/usr/local/hadoop-3.2.1 export PATH=$PATH:$HADOOP_HOME/bin
(4)使环境变量生效:
source /etc/profile
3、配置Hadoop
(1)配置Hadoop环境变量,编辑/etc/profile
文件:
vi /etc/profile
(2)添加以下内容:
export HADOOP_HOME=/usr/local/hadoop-3.2.1 export PATH=$PATH:$HADOOP_HOME/bin
(3)使环境变量生效:
source /etc/profile
(4)配置Hadoop配置文件:
a. 修改/usr/local/hadoop-3.2.1/etc/hadoop/hadoop-env.sh
文件,设置JDK路径:
export JAVA_HOME=/usr/local/java/jdk1.8.0_251
b. 修改/usr/local/hadoop-3.2.1/etc/hadoop/core-site.xml
文件,设置Hadoop临时目录和HDFS存储目录:
<configuration> <property> <name>fs.defaultFS</name> <value>hdfs://master:8020</value> </property> <property> <name>hadoop.tmp.dir</name> <value>/usr/local/hadoop-3.2.1/tmp</value> </property> </configuration>
c. 修改/usr/local/hadoop-3.2.1/etc/hadoop/hdfs-site.xml
文件,设置HDFS副本因子和存储目录:
<configuration> <property> <name>dfs.replication</name> <value>3</value> </property> <property> <name>dfs.namenode.name.dir</name> <value>/usr/local/hadoop-3.2.1/hdfs/name</value> </property> <property> <name>dfs.datanode.data.dir</name> <value>/usr/local/hadoop-3.2.1/hdfs/data</value> </property> </configuration>
d. 修改/usr/local/hadoop-3.2.1/etc/hadoop/yarn-site.xml
文件,设置YARN资源管理器地址和历史服务器地址:
<configuration> <property> <name>yarn.resourcemanager.hostname</name> <value>master</value> </property> <property> <name>yarn.log.server.url</name> <value>http://master:19888/yarn/applicationhistory/logs</value> </property> </configuration>
4、格式化HDFS
hdfs namenode -format
5、启动Hadoop服务
start-dfs.sh start-yarn.sh
验证安装
1、访问HDFS Web界面:http://master:50070
2、访问YARN Web界面:http://master:8088
3、使用Hadoop命令行工具,
hdfs dfs -ls /
本文详细介绍了在虚拟机环境下安装和配置Hadoop的步骤,通过以上步骤,读者可以快速搭建一个Hadoop集群,为后续的大数据处理工作打下基础,在实际应用中,可根据具体需求对Hadoop进行扩展和优化。
本文链接:https://zhitaoyun.cn/146419.html
发表评论